| Description: |
Spacious center cockpit Columbia C-41. It's been ideal for a liveaboard or spacious cruiser. She is extremely stable because of the large displacement, which has been very good for friends who get seasick. The private King-sized rear berth cabin and Queen-sized V-berth cabin (with its own sink) provide plenty of space. Last summer I refurbished the outside with new bottom and topside paint. Currently the main cabin/living area is open space, could easily fit two couches with walkway. Reliable 45Hp Perkins 4-107 Diesel has always started easily. Motor serviced last fall. |
